The Very best introduction to Mobile Application Improvement

From Love's Story
Jump to: navigation, search

Each and every day the new units are incoming to the marketplace with progressive possibilities thanks to developing engineering. The evolution of mobile application growth technology with new units produced our lives considerably simpler.
In the smartphone world, basically possessing a operating net web site is not sufficient. Concerning a latest research, it has proven that about 45% and more of Google search happens utilizing smartphones.
The variety is spectacular and there is a development inside the mobile business. Currently being obtainable on an net-enabled device is necessary for every and each and every organization which has offered the kicking start to mobile application growth.
What is Mobile Development?
We can start explaining mobile improvement, which is not about developing cellphone apps, although it is a massive component of it. Actually, It is doing any fairly development for any sort of mobile units this kind of as building apps for phones, tablets, smartwatches, and every single type of wearable devices that run any type of mobile operating system.
Mobile growth presents a reasonably distinctive likelihood for a one particular-man or woman growth crew to create an actual, usable, substantial app finish-to-end throughout a comparatively quick time period. Nonetheless, mobile apps advancement represents more than just a chance for the solo-developer to create their personal project as it is arguably the longer phrase of improvement, as mobile gadgets are obtaining bigger and bigger elements of our lives.
In this submit, we will consider a glance at what mobile app improvement is, check out a variety of the major mobile platforms, and speak a bit with regards to the technologies that exist for creating so you will have a clear thought of whether is it a very good match for you or not.
Main Mobile Growth Platforms
iOS
iOS is kind of arguably the "massive canine" when it comes to major app growth platforms, partially since it had been the platform that ultimately brought mobile development into the contemporary day and age by entirely reworking the notion of a mobile device and mobile software program. iOS is of program produced by Apple, and it runs exclusively on Apple merchandise.
Apa yang perlu Anda ketahui tentang pemasaran afiliasi Apple provides iOS developers with a lot of native tools and libraries to develop iOS applications, and, although you do not have to be enforced to use Apple's improvement equipment to create your apps, you just require to have a mac operating OS X to develop your application.
Android
Android is the other dominant player in this room, it was a bit later participant to the game, first getting launched in Sept 2008, practically a year later on than iOS but it has managed to obtain a fairly enormous share of the mobile market.
Technically, Android is the mobile OS with the greatest most dominant share of the marketplace with around80% share in contrast to iOS's 18 % share. Those numbers are a bit deceiving considering that android might be a fragmented market consisting of the many different gadgets created by various manufacturers, running totally various versions of the Android OS.
What are the main distinctions among iOS and Android?
Android is backed by Google.
iOS is backed by Apple.
Anybody can create an Android device, and it is designed to run on a variety of diverse hardware platforms and units with extremely diverse type factors and capabilities.
iOS is developed to run only on a distinct set of Apple gadgets.
Android is based mostly on the Linux kernel, and Google releases the source code for Android as open supply.
Like Apple, Google provides some native resources for Android improvement but once again you are not required to use them.
Top mobile application development trends in 2018:
Augmented Actuality
Augmented actuality (AR) is employed to clarify a correct planet surrounding wherever personal computer-produced aspects are familiar boost what we are capable to see by means of a camera and in latest many years, this technologies has been booming with popularity.
Not solely is AR ofttimes employed in amusement apps, nonetheless, has furthermore been distinguished in schooling and in several varieties of sporting events. For example, in common social media apps these days like Snapchat, Instagram and Pokémon Go.
AR has aided give a current and interactive experience by enriching a clear picture with 3D animations, fancy text, and funky filters by differentiating themselves from the other apps supplied on the market, this technological attribute has assisted them stand to move into a distinctive method and appeal to users of all ages specifically to the younger generation who are a lot more updated with the most recent technologies.
Artificial Intelligence
Artificial intelligence (AI) has been featured in several technological developments as effectively as machine learning, language procedure, automation and significantly a lot more. With the fast and continuous growth of AI, massive-name companies have been incorporating this attribute to their mobile apps with notable accomplishment like Amazon's Alexa and Apple's encounter recognition software program.


AI create apps far more intuitive and it also helps deliver an enhanced user encounter as all of your data is funneled via algorithms in order to kind tips tailored to your interests and placement. If your company is hunting to be at the head of innovation, take into account incorporating AI into your mobile app or concern getting left behind.
Hybrid Growth
In hybrid advancement, normal coding languages like JavaScript are used and only one code base have to be written, as the utilized framework will neatly wrap everything along in a really view, which may possibly then be displayed in their respective native Android and iOS environments.
More than the past couple of many years, there has been an extraordinary boost in corporations willing to kind hybrid mobile apps because of the cross-platform abilities presented by hybrid advancement and the way apps may possibly be launched onto the Google Perform Retailer and Apple App Keep with negligible assets.
On the other hand, native app improvement is extremely expensive, as they will only be designed for 1 platform at a time but corporations who try to provide the simplest consumer experience with raw speed can forever choose them.
Popular mobile advancement frameworks like React-Native and Ionic are major this race and be attention-grabbing to see which one can dominate the market inside of the near long term or if a new contestant will increase up their game and be willing to compete.
Two-Factor Authentication
With Two-Issue Authentication (2FA), end users are prompted to verify a login try was meant by obtaining into a pin by way of their phone or e mail that is connected to their account. In modern society, our data is our identity and with in excess of five billion distinctive mobile cellphone customers with an increase of four-dimensional annually, data safety is crucial and far more required than ever.
Many net and mobile applications like Gmail and Steam are employing 2FA to confirm a user's identity during log in or every time suspicious routines occur on their account like an IP deal with modification.
With data breaches and account phishing attempts happening everyday in our contemporary society, this further layer of protection can modify corporations to preclude cyber crimes and provide tighter safety.
Blockchain
With blockchain evolving at a speedy pace, several firms and startups are incorporating this technologies into their mobile applications making what is familiar these days as DApps (decentralized applications).
The blockchain is redistributed as a consequence of multiple devices that are linked with each and every other can keep an identical copy of data packed into blocks chained collectively. Consequently, what we contact a Peer-to-Peer (P2P) network is produced and has revolutionized, nevertheless, firms manage financial hazards and shield consumer information.
In 2008, this engineering helped to produce the start of cryptocurrency and in present time, mobile applications like Fold permits you to pay bitcoin in the true globe.
These superb features have drawn developers and corporations into using blockchain technology, and within the near long term, we will assume this trend to be improved.
We are offered to solution any related questions and give advice on how to get commenced on mobile application growth for your company.